31 / 51 page ![]() L6566BH Application information Doc ID 16610 Rev 2 31/51 where ∆fsw and fm (in kHz, with CMOD in nF and RMOD in kΩ) are selected by the user as to achieve the best compromise between attenuation of peak EMI emissions and clean converter operation. 5.9 Latched disable function The device is equipped with a comparator having the non-inverting input externally available at the pin DIS (8) and with the inverting input internally referenced to 4.5 V. As the voltage on the pin exceeds the internal threshold, the device is immediately shut down and its consumption reduced to a low value. The information is latched and it is necessary to let the voltage on the Vcc pin go below the UVLO threshold to reset the latch and restart the device. To keep the latch supplied as long as the converter is connected to the input source, the HV generator is activated periodically so that Vcc oscillates between the startup threshold VCCON and VccON - 0.5 V. Activating the HV generator in this way cuts its power dissipation approximately by three (as compared to continuous conduction) and keeps peak silicon temperature close to the average value. To let the L6566BH restart, it is then necessary to disconnect the converter from the input source. Pulling pin 16 (AC_OK) below the disable threshold (see Section 5.12: Brownout protection) stops the HV generator until Vcc falls below VCCrestart, so that the latch can be cleared and a quicker restart is allowed as the input source is removed. This operation is shown in the timing diagram of Figure 20. This function is useful in order to implement a latched overtemperature protection very easily by biasing the pin with a divider from VREF, where the upper resistor is an NTC physically located close to a heating element like the MOSFET, or the transformer. The DIS pin is a high impedance input, therefore it is prone to pick-up noise, which may lead to undesired latch OFF of the device. It is possible to bypass the pin to ground with a small film capacitor (e.g. 1-10 nF) to prevent any malfunctioning of this kind. |
